Subject: Key rotation — crondrift service

For future maintainers: while investigating the scheduler drift on the Tallowmere batch hosts, we found the crondrift probe still using a credential from the original deployment. It was rotated today as part of cleanup. If drift alerts go quiet after a deploy, check this first — the probe fails silently on auth errors, which is exactly what masked the drift for three weeks. The probe config lives in the standard env file. The replacement key for the internal crondrift gateway follows.

API key for fahop-kahog: qvz23-FPNGbaKBTQUvhqADhGBdFuu

Night-shift visitors at the Kellbrook site must sign in at the loading-bay desk before entering the main building. The first-aid room (B2, beside the plant corridor) stays locked overnight; no visitor may enter it unaccompanied. If a visitor needs treatment, call the shift supervisor first, then escort them in and record the incident in the wall log. Stock checks happen at 03:00 — do not interrupt. To unlock the first-aid room out of hours, enter the code below at the door panel.

turnstile pass: bdg-H-52

# Break-Glass Access — InvoForge Renderer

Plugin authors normally interact with the InvoForge PDF renderer through the sandboxed plugin API only. Break-glass access exists solely for incidents where a malformed plugin corrupts the render queue and the sandbox cannot be reached. Request approval from the on-call steward first; all break-glass sessions are logged and reviewed within 24 hours. Once approval is granted, unlock the emergency console using the recovery passphrase that appears immediately below.

recovery phrase for yawif-hahif: druys-kelius-ralax-raliel